  • Hi there! I recommend going cold turkey!

    If you have not read the book, it would help to do so. You can get it from your library if you don't want to buy it. The first few days can be kind of tough dealing with cravings and getting over the sugar withdrawal, but once you get through it, its SO much easier! I find having lots of legal alternatives helps. I would snack on triscuits, and cheese, or veggies and low fat dip. Drinking lots of water helps too.

    I use a bit of splenda, but I try not to use aspartame. I also use agave syrup, which has a low glycemic index and is ok in moderation. Its hard to find, but I get it at Whole Foods, and use it in my coffee and tea.
